Choose between three and four-door refrigerators to meet your family's requirements. The majority of three-door refrigerators have two doors that open outwards and reveal a separate refrigerator section, with a separate freezer compartment below. There are also four-door refrigerators that have one or more freezer drawers that open horizontally, allowing an easy access to frozen items without the need to open the entire fridge. These refrigerators typically have more interior space and can be able to accommodate larger families.

What Is the Difference Between Side by Side and French Door Refrigerators?
When you are shopping for an appliance you'll need to decide between a French door or a side by side model. Side by side refrigerators typically have their freezer and refrigerator sections right next to each other and French door refrigerators feature an expansive pantry-style layout that has one refrigerator space that is continuous at the top, and a separate freezer section below. Side by side refrigerators could have slightly larger freezers than French door refrigerators, but both provide ample space to store frozen and fresh food items.
French door refrigerators feature the look of a pantry, which is ideal for storing produce, meats and dairy products. Many models offer flexible shelving and door bins that can be adjusted to accommodate taller food items and some have slides-away shelves that allow easy access to frequently used items.
